I think the line of descent is Cedar -> Oberon -> Acme.

My Oberon usage was quite a while ago (really liked the system, although it was a bit impractical). The big difference being the object-/module-oriented nature of it, as compared to acme's Unix text piping.

Oberon's System 3 is a pretty decent example of transitioning from a text-based environment to a richer GUI, by the way.
